Default Concorde on the Thames

Just reading the Heathrow Skyport and there are plans to move the BA SSC onto an observation platform alongside the London eye.

Usually parked on the airfield opposite the Virgin hanger they've moved it to BA engineering on the A30 due to construction work.

I think it is a great idea to get this down town and on the Thames

Wouldn't be the first SSC on the thames either
